Summary
The purpose of the study is to extend the intended use of two BGMSs to include testing of arterial blood by Health Care Professionals (HCP) in a clinical setting.
Detailed description
This trial will evaluate the performance of both Contour Next BGMS and Contour Plus Elite BGMS using arterial blood from adult patients hospitalized in a Critical Care Unit (medical and surgical intensive care units (ICUs)). The investigational BGMS will be tested by a Point-of-Care (POC) operator in a clinical setting using residual arterial blood samples from adults who underwent prescribed arterial blood tests that were deemed necessary due to their medical conditions.
